Harris Melbourne, Australia
Harris is the solo project of Melbourne musician Noah Harris. Since 2016 he has been the frontman of rock outfit Fan
Girl.
While Fan Girl remains to be a big part of his creative life, Harris has continued to develop a body of work beyond the band’s mould, describing his solo iteration as “naturally confessional” and it “tends to lean on the silly, heartfelt and at times dumb side.”
